Climate impact pathway

Our climate impact is indirect. The chain is not.

Manuel is a software layer. It does not reduce emissions by itself. What it can do is change how technical work is executed — and those changes have a traceable chain to fewer kilometres, less material waste and more transition capacity.

Why now

Technical work is getting more complex before the workforce gets bigger.

Electrification creates more than additional installation work. It creates more products, parameters, commissioning procedures, fault logic and documentation for the same workforce to understand.
